Extended Description
MLLAW2-UNV34-S891-P-M2 Eaton Crouse-Hinds: Eaton Crouse-Hinds series Champ MLLA linear LED fixture, Warm white, 3/4" entries, Painted gray epoxy, 2 ft, Diffused glass lens, 4000 lumens, 132 lm/W, Copper-free aluminum, Flush ceiling mount, Wide, >0.95 PF, 347-480 Vac, 30W
